When choosing a Fitbit, it's important to consider your personal fitness goals, lifestyle, and the specific features that will best support your needs. Fitbits come with a variety of functionalities, from basic activity tracking to advanced health monitoring. Understanding the key specifications will help you make an informed decision and select the best Fitbit for you.Activity TrackingActivity tracking is a core feature of all Fitbits, allowing you to monitor your daily steps, distance traveled, and calories burned. This spec is important because it helps you stay aware of your physical activity levels and can motivate you to reach your fitness goals. Basic models track steps and distance, while more advanced models offer additional metrics like floors climbed and active minutes. If you're just starting out, a basic tracker might be sufficient. However, if you're more active or have specific fitness goals, you might benefit from a model with more detailed tracking capabilities.
Heart Rate MonitoringHeart rate monitoring allows you to track your heart rate throughout the day and during workouts. This is important for understanding your cardiovascular health and optimizing your exercise routines. Fitbits with continuous heart rate monitoring provide real-time data, which can be useful for high-intensity workouts and tracking your resting heart rate. If heart health is a priority for you, or if you engage in activities where heart rate monitoring is beneficial, choose a model with this feature.
Sleep TrackingSleep tracking monitors your sleep patterns, including the duration and quality of your sleep. This spec is important because good sleep is crucial for overall health and well-being. Basic models track sleep duration, while advanced models provide insights into different sleep stages (light, deep, and REM sleep). If you want to improve your sleep habits or have concerns about your sleep quality, opt for a Fitbit with comprehensive sleep tracking features.
GPSGPS functionality allows you to track your outdoor activities, such as running or cycling, without needing to carry your phone. This is important for accurately measuring distance, pace, and route. Some Fitbits have built-in GPS, while others use connected GPS, which relies on your smartphone. If you frequently engage in outdoor activities and want precise tracking, a model with built-in GPS is ideal. If you don't mind carrying your phone, a model with connected GPS can also be a good choice.
Water ResistanceWater resistance indicates how well the Fitbit can withstand exposure to water. This is important if you plan to use your Fitbit while swimming, showering, or in wet conditions. Fitbits vary in their water resistance levels, with some being splash-proof and others being swim-proof. If you swim regularly or want to wear your Fitbit in all conditions, choose a model with higher water resistance.
Battery LifeBattery life refers to how long the Fitbit can operate on a single charge. This is important for convenience and ensuring that your device is always ready to use. Battery life can range from a few days to over a week, depending on the model and usage. If you prefer not to charge your device frequently, look for a model with longer battery life. However, keep in mind that more advanced features may consume more power.
Smart FeaturesSmart features include notifications, music control, and contactless payments. These features are important for staying connected and making your Fitbit more versatile. Basic models may offer call and text notifications, while advanced models can include additional functionalities like music storage and playback, and NFC for payments. If you want your Fitbit to double as a smartwatch, consider a model with more smart features.
Design and ComfortDesign and comfort refer to the physical appearance and how the Fitbit feels on your wrist. This is important because you'll likely be wearing it all day. Fitbits come in various styles, sizes, and materials. Some models have interchangeable bands, allowing you to customize the look. If you prioritize style or have specific comfort needs, choose a model that fits your preferences and lifestyle.
